Background App Refresh

Background App Refresh allows apps to update their content even when you’re not actively using them. While convenient, this feature can significantly consume your iPhone’s battery power. To mitigate this, you can disable Background App Refresh for individual apps or entirely. To do so:

  • Go to Settings > General > Background App Refresh
  • Toggle off Background App Refresh for specific apps or enable it for essential ones like Mail, Calendar, and Weather

By disabling Background App Refresh, you can prevent unnecessary battery drain and extend your iPhone’s battery life.

Low Power Mode

Low Power Mode is a built-in feature that reduces your iPhone’s battery consumption by limiting certain features and services. When enabled, Low Power Mode:

  • Turns off Background App Refresh
  • Reduces screen brightness
  • Turns off Location Services for non-essential apps
  • Decreases mail fetch interval

To enable Low Power Mode, go to Settings > Battery > Turn on Low Power Mode.

Power-Hungry Apps

Some apps are notorious for consuming battery power quickly. To identify and limit power-hungry apps:

  • Go to Settings > Battery > Battery Usage
  • Review the list of apps consuming the most battery power
  • Consider deleting or restricting these apps, or adjusting their settings to minimize battery consumption

By understanding which apps consume the most power, you can make informed decisions to optimize your iPhone’s battery life.

Software Updates

Ensure your iPhone is running the latest software by going to Settings > General > Software Update. New software versions often include bug fixes and performance enhancements that can help optimize battery life.

Commonly Asked Questions: Iphone 14 Pro Max Battery Life

Q: How long does the iPhone 14 Pro Max battery last?

A: The iPhone 14 Pro Max battery life varies depending on usage patterns, but it typically lasts around 12 hours with normal use.

Q: What is the fastest way to charge the iPhone 14 Pro Max?

A: The fastest way to charge the iPhone 14 Pro Max is using a 20W charger or higher, which can charge the battery up to 50% in about 30 minutes.

Q: Why does my iPhone 14 Pro Max battery drain faster than expected?

A: Several factors can contribute to faster battery drain, including high screen brightness, excessive background app refresh, and location services usage.

Q: Can I customize the notification settings to conserve battery life?

A: Yes, you can customize notification settings to conserve battery life by turning off notifications for non-essential apps and adjusting the notification delivery schedule.
